Output bf8ba66e3f059496c1816f8c9a4a32a5468eccbaa714bc98a6394ca14560900e:0

value
513038
script pubkey
OP_0 OP_PUSHBYTES_20 b90270e7bf8cb915d4d085d440167bebfdd15cf1
address
bc1qhyp8peal3ju3t4xssh2yq9nma07azh838ruz27
transaction
bf8ba66e3f059496c1816f8c9a4a32a5468eccbaa714bc98a6394ca14560900e
confirmations
129385
spent
false

2 Sat Ranges